January 2010

Monday 11 January

-                Attended a meeting on Social Care with Phil Hope, the Minister for Care Services

Vote on the Children, Schools and Families Bill

 

Tuesday 12 January

-                Attended Westminster Hall debate on Exportable Benefits

-                Attended a meeting of the Jammu Kashmir Self Determination Movement

-                Attended the Which? reception and consumer champion award

Votes on the Personal Care at Home Bill

 

Wednesday 13 January

-                Chaired the meeting of the Work and Pensions Select Committee where we took evidence for our report on the Local Housing Allowance,

-                One-to-one meeting with representatives of Vocalink

-                Attended the Local Government Association annual reception

-                Attended a fundraising dinner for my colleague Jim Fitzpatrick MP

-                Attended the Labour Friends of Palestine and the Middle East annual reception

Votes on opposition motions on “Education, Sills & Training Opportunities for Young People in the Recession and “Energy Security”

 

Monday 18 January

-                Meeting with the Deputy General Secretary of the OECD

Vote on the Crime and Security Bill

 

Tuesday 19 January

-                Attended a Westminster Health Forum Keynote Seminar on the National Autism Strategy

-                Attended a consultation meeting led by Sir Ian Kennedy and members of the Independent  Parliamentary Standards Authority board

Votes on the Constitutional Reform and Governance Bill

 

Wednesday 20 January

-                Chaired meeting of the Work and Pensions Select Committee where we considered the draft of our report on Decision Making and Appeals

-                Attended the ‘Every Vote Counts’ report launch and reception

Votes on the Fiscal Responsibility Bill

 

Thursday 21 January

-                Attended a lunch hosted by the Pensions Leadership Group

 

Monday 25 January

-                Attended the launch of ‘Family Finances: Single Parents and Money’ a joint venture between Gingerbread and the Royal Bank of Scotland Group

Votes on the Financial Services Bill

 

Tuesday 26 January

-                The Select Committee held a half-day meeting at the Department of Work and Pensions as part of our enquiry on the Local Housing Allowance

-                Met members of the Communication Workers Union who were lobbying Parliament about the Royal Mail Pension Fund Deficit

-                Attended the Federation of Small Businesses reception and Election Manifesto launch

-                Attended a meeting addressed by John Healey, Minister for Housing and Jack Dromey, Deputy General Secretary of the TGWU, on ‘Building Britain out of Recession’

Votes on the Constitutional Reform and Governance Bill

 

Wednesday 27 January

-                Chaired meeting of the Work and Pensions Select Committee were we continued our consideration of  the draft of our report on Decision Making and Appeals

-                Attended an event organised in tribute to Benazir Bhutto

-                Attended a meeting of the Unite Parliamentary Group addressed by the Joint General Secretaries, Tony Woodley and Derek Simpson

-                Attended a meeting of the Yorkshire Group of Labour MPs with Rosie Winterton, the Minister for the Yorkshire Region

-                Hosted a reception for Reed in Partnership

Votes on Opposition motions on “Dementia Services and Care of the Elderly” and “Out of Hours Care”

 

Thursday 28 January

Attended a seminar organised by the Pensions Advisory Service on “Regulation and Risk in a Defined Contribution World”
